Top tips for finding cheap flights to Scotland

  • Morning departure is around 38% more expensive than an evening flight, on average*.
  • When flying from Winnipeg to Scotland, you will need to depart from Winnipeg Richardson International Airport (YWG). But you will have a couple of options as far as which airport you can fly to in Scotland. Glasgow Airport (GLA) and Edinburgh Airport (EDI) will both be options. You’ll also be able to choose from a few airlines that fly to Scotland, including Delta and Lufthansa.
  • While you can fly from Winnipeg to Scotland, you aren’t going to be able to take any direct flights. The airlines that fly between these two places will often stop once, twice, and sometimes even three times after leaving Winnipeg Richardson International Airport. In some instances, this might lead to you spending between 30 and 40 hours traveling to Scotland. Whenever possible, you should look for flight plans that only call for you to make one stop. It could get you to Scotland in as little as 13 hours.
  • If you would like to make a flight from Winnipeg to Scotland more comfortable, explore the idea of upgrading to first class for at least one leg of your flight. Ideally, you will want to look into the possibility of upgrading the longest leg of your flight to first class so that you can enjoy extra legroom, entertainment options, and a long dining menu. It might be worth buying an economy-class ticket from an airline like Delta at first and looking out for emails from Delta about cheap first-class upgrades.
  • Those who wish to save money while flying from Winnipeg to Scotland might want steer clear of bringing bags that will need to be checked. An airline like Lufthansa will sometimes charge more than $100 for a single checked bag on an international flight if it’s on the bigger and/or heavier side. If you’re able to fly with just a carry-on bag, it could limit your spending.
  • To ensure you don’t miss a flight from Winnipeg to Scotland, plan to arrive at Winnipeg Richardson International Airport at least two to three hours before the flight. Once you’ve worked your way through security, you can kill an extra time by grabbing a seat at the Plaza Premium Lounge and relax before your flight leaves.
